 Filmmaker and singer Pamela Chopra passed away. She was the wife of famous Bollywood director and producer Yash Chopra. He was 74 years old. He died in Mumbai on Thursday. Yash Raj Films officially issued a press release on Thursday morning announcing the death. “Seventy-four-year-old Pamela Chopra passed away this morning. The funeral took place at 11 am. The family thanks for the prayers. The family wants privacy,” YRF said in a note published on social media.

Lyricist and poet Javed Akhtar paid tribute to Pamela Chopra in a tweet and remembered her. “Today Mr. Yash Chopra’s better half Pam G passed away. She was a wonderful woman. She was intelligent, educated, warm, and humorous. Those who have worked closely with Yash Ji are aware of his contributions to screenplays, film music, and more. She was an extraordinary person.” -Javed Akhtar said in a tweet. Pamela Chopra is the person who turned Yash Raj Films into a movement with Yash Chopra. Pamela has contributed to Yash Raj films in the roles of songwriter, singer, co-producer, and script assistant. Pamela Chopra was last seen in The Romantics, a Netflix documentary about the YRF. In it, Pamela talked about her husband Yash Chopra’s film career.
